A beautiful English country cottage with pretty little flower baskets hanging from its black and white frontage is not what usually springs to mind when thinking of an Indian restaurant but this is the lovely scene that greets each and every customer at the Arden Tandoori. Located in the picturesque village of Henley-in-Arden in Warwickshire, Arden Tandoori not only serves the most wonderfully authentic Indian cuisine but it also maintains the lovely period charm seen throughout the village.
The great Mr Miah has been at the helm of Arden Tandoori for over 25 years and it is his dedication and that of his team that has managed to gain and hold on to a regular and loyal list of customers. The menu features a wide range of traditional Indian dishes including all of the old favourites. House specials include the intriguingly named misty chicken or lamb which is made with yoghurt, mint and spices; the fabulously tasty garlic chilli chicken -perfect for those who like a bit of spice and the decadent tandoori lobster masala which is a real treat to the taste buds.
After a refurbishment a few years back, Arden Tandoori combines period charm on the exterior with cool and contemporary on the interior. A stylish plum and beige colour scheme conspires to create a calming vibe and furnishings are sleek and stylish. Tables are covered in crisp white tablecloths and cool Art Deco prints adorn the walls.
Located just a few miles from Stratford-upon-Avon and just 15 miles from Birmingham, Henley-in-Arden boasts a great location for visitors to the area. A quintessential English village, Arden Tandoori adds a touch of exotic spice but does so with style.
